Aaron Strunk
Before Aaron Strunk attended MiraCosta College, he disliked mathematics, which he found frustrating and difficult. That changed after he took a precalculus class with instructor David Bonds. “After that, I really began to enjoy the discipline,” he says. “I’ve now taken calculus I, II and III; differential equations; and linear calculus. I’ve also taken the full physics sequence.”
Aaron’s full load of math and science classes helped him to be one of only a handful of students across the country to be accepted into UCSD’s Bioengineering Program. “I was nervous about being accepted since UCSD’s program is impacted and they only accept about 14 students,” he explains.
However, Aaron’s high grade point average and aggressive schedule helped him make the cut. Aaron also says the guidance and support he received from the counselors at the University Transfer Center helped move him in the right direction.
“I really feel that more students need to know that the University Transfer Center is so helpful,” says Aaron. “The University Transfer Center was a huge help for me and the counselors guided me to the path with the most options.”
